Output 866985a5837235f789e22d718698931c73369788ecaf650fcb5f764a5d1a951c:11

value
14320882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6992d3f55857b6200a386bd8549106fbe0498657 OP_EQUAL
address
3BKEmUJoZUjhaLhQ7Sa2q9DyvfryoeX7sH
transaction
866985a5837235f789e22d718698931c73369788ecaf650fcb5f764a5d1a951c
confirmations
156062
spent
true